Try to prevent zapping translations

Mon, 24 Oct 2022 16:06:14 +0200

author
Michiel Broek <mbroek@mbse.eu>
date
Mon, 24 Oct 2022 16:06:14 +0200
changeset 422
d7907c91f746
parent 421
595a8c7d6341
child 423
8cb46020796a

Try to prevent zapping translations

CMakeLists.txt file | annotate | diff | comparison | revisions
--- a/CMakeLists.txt	Mon Oct 24 15:57:18 2022 +0200
+++ b/CMakeLists.txt	Mon Oct 24 16:06:14 2022 +0200
@@ -14,7 +14,7 @@
 # Compile flags
 
 option(BUILD_DESIGNER_PLUGINS "If on, you will only build and install the designer plugins." OFF)
-option(UPDATE_TRANSLATIONS "Enable rescanning sources to update .ts files" OFF)
+option(UPDATE_TRANSLATIONS "Enable rescanning sources to update .ts files" ON)
 
 IF( ${BUILD_DESIGNER_PLUGINS} )
   message(STATUS "Building designer plugins" )
@@ -367,13 +367,13 @@
   # Run with cmake -DUPDATE_TRANSLATIONS=ON ..
   #    or    cmake -DUPDATE_TRANSLATIONS=OFF ..
 
-  if(UPDATE_TRANSLATIONS)
+  #  if(UPDATE_TRANSLATIONS)
     message("** parse sources for new translations")
     qt5_create_translation(QM_FILES ${SOURCE_FILES} ${TS_FILES})
-  else()
-    message("** update qm files")
-    qt5_add_translation(QM_FILES ${TS_FILES})
-  endif()
+    # else()
+    #  message("** update qm files")
+    #qt5_add_translation(QM_FILES ${TS_FILES})
+    #endif()
 
   SET( bmsapp_DESKTOP
      ${ROOTDIR}/bmsapp.desktop

mercurial